Response to media report about bank accounts of UN sanctioned individuals
0
SHARES
0
VIEWS
Share on FacebookShare on Twitter

Islamabad,13 July: Responding to media query, the Spokesperson said that the story published in an English language newspaper on 12 July 2020 about the restoration of bank accounts of UN Designated Persons is factually incorrect and misleading. The bank accounts belonging to the UN Designated Persons have not been unfrozen by Pakistan. The targeted financial sanctions, on the UN Designated Persons, including freezing of their bank accounts are in place and being strictly monitored, in compliance with the UN sanctions.

The UNSC 1267 Sanctions Committee had granted basic expense exemptions to the designated individuals in 2019, in accordance with the exemption provisions of the relevant UNSC resolutions provided for in the relevant UNSC resolutions. The exemptions were granted to allow these individuals to meet their basic expenses and do not involve any restoration or unfreezing of the bank accounts. These exemptions are being enforced and monitored as per law.
